Detailed Solution

The Indian Armed Forces Supreme Commander is the President.
The Indian President is endowed with full military authority. The President of India appoints the military chiefs: the Army, the Navy, and the Air Force. He can declare war or make peace with the assistance and advice of the Prime Minister's Council of Ministers. All significant contracts and accords are signed in the name of the President.
